NEW MEXICO ADOPTERS ONLY Age: 6 years Weight: 19 lbs. Location: ABQ, NM This adorable long-bodied, short-legged boy wants to be your personal Velcro dog. He'll follow you around the house, curl up in your lap, and lie quietly in his donut bed like a good boy while you work. A case of heartworm disease had Roscoe and his buddy Dozer in dire straits at a high-kill shelter. Since his rescue, he has completed treatment and will soon be able to put that scary episode in the rearview mirror for good. A bit shy and nervous at first meeting, he warms up quickly when affection is offered, especially if it comes with treats. He doesn't even mind wearing a sweater. Roscoe is current on vaccinations and parasite preventatives. He sleeps in a crate at night, is good on leash and enjoys car rides. While his behavior with children is unknown, we think he'd do fine with respectful older kids. Roscoe is sponsored by Arizona Schnauzer Rescue, Inc., and is living with a foster family in Albuquerque. He's being offered to New Mexico adopters only, since he still needs a dental cleaning (which will be fully paid for by ASR) at a NM clinic.
